Ben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- All Private in Uruguay
Uruguay: Ben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- All Private was 37.5% in 2022. ▲ Rising
Ben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- All Private in Uruguay, 2008–2022
Source: ASPIRE.
Analysis
Uruguay recorded 37.5% for ben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- all private in 2022. That is the highest value across all 12 years on record.
Compared with earlier readings it is up 57.5% on the previous year and up 54.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- all private in Uruguay peaked at 37.5% in 2022 and was at its lowest, 16.1%, in 2017.
Uruguay ranks 20th of 35 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 12 years of available data.
Benefits incidence in 5th quintile (richest) (%) - All Private in Uruguay, year by year
| Year | Value |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 2008 | 22.1% | — |
| 2009 | 26.2% | +18.8% |
| 2010 | 22.7% | -13.4% |
| 2011 | 17.0% | -25.3% |
| 2012 | 24.3% | +43.5% |
| 2015 | 32.1% | +31.8% |
| 2016 | 32.9% | +2.7% |
| 2017 | 16.1% | -51.0% |
| 2018 | 26.5% | +64.3% |
| 2019 | 22.8% | -14.1% |
| 2020 | 23.8% | +4.5% |
| 2022 | 37.5% | +57.5% |
